Alcohol helps anxiety… right?

It can feel that way at first. You feel calmer, less tense, more at ease. But what happens after often goes unnoticed.

As alcohol wears off, your nervous system rebounds, leading to increased anxiety, restlessness, and stress. And over time, it can start to create a pattern—relief, rebound, more anxiety, then more drinking to cope.

It’s not just alcohol—it’s the cycle.

And cycles like this don’t usually break on their own. They require awareness, support, and the right approach.

Relapse is something many people experience in recovery—but it doesn’t mean failure.

It’s often a sign that something needs attention, support needs to be strengthened, or new tools need to be put in place. What matters most is how quickly you recognize it and take action.

At Heartfelt Recovery Centers, we focus on helping individuals understand their patterns, identify triggers, and build the structure needed to move forward—no matter where they are in their journey.

Addiction is often misunderstood.

For many people, it’s not about willpower—it’s a constant internal struggle between wanting to stop and feeling pulled back into the same patterns.

It can involve loss of control, mental obsession, shame, and repeated attempts to quit.
